The OpenNET Project / Index page

[ новости /+++ | форум | теги | ]



Вариант для распечатки  
Пред. тема | След. тема 
Форум Разговоры, обсуждение новостей
Режим отображения отдельной подветви беседы [ Отслеживать ]

Оглавление

Выпуск консольной среды разработки LazyVim 5, opennews (??), 18-Июл-23, (0) [смотреть все]

Сообщения [Сортировка по времени | RSS]


29. "Выпуск консольной среды разработки LazyVim 5"  +/
Сообщение от Аноним (29), 18-Июл-23, 12:58 
> А как оно в консоли работает? Или не работает?

Нормально работает.

Ответить | Правка | К родителю #2 | Наверх | Cообщить модератору

30. "Выпуск консольной среды разработки LazyVim 5"  +/
Сообщение от Аноним (31), 18-Июл-23, 13:12 
>>Нормально работает.

Вот ровно так, как на скрине в новости? Есла да, то интересно, каким образом в полупрозрачных областях есть символы которые находятся в одном и том же знакоместе - один с нижнего слоя, второй с верхнего? Я понимаю, как можно сделать полупрозрачный фон в консольном приложении, но тут же явно 2 разных символа один над другим.

Ответить | Правка | Наверх | Cообщить модератору

37. "Выпуск консольной среды разработки LazyVim 5"  +/
Сообщение от Аноним (37), 18-Июл-23, 13:47 
Там определенные терминалы нужны
Ответить | Правка | Наверх | Cообщить модератору

50. "Выпуск консольной среды разработки LazyVim 5"  +/
Сообщение от NeoVim chad (?), 18-Июл-23, 16:56 
Так они не поверх рендерятся, а вперемешку. Это одно окно, нет тут полупрозрачности, просто такой эффект создается.
Ответить | Правка | К родителю #30 | Наверх | Cообщить модератору

59. "Выпуск консольной среды разработки LazyVim 5"  +/
Сообщение от Аноним (-), 18-Июл-23, 17:43 
>> Так они не поверх рендерятся, а вперемешку.

Что значит "вперемешку"?

>> Это одно окно, нет тут полупрозрачности, просто такой эффект создается.

Понятно, что это одно оконо, и что это эффект. Но экран в терминале это прямоугольная матрица, в каждой ячейке которой находится ровно один символ. Символы могут быть и пиктограммами, и со стилями типа bold, italic, underline. Ты можешь управлять цветом фона и цветом текста. Некоторые редкие терминалы имеют еще свистелки-перделки типа мигания.

Любой терминал с поддержкой true-color без проблем в состоянии отобразить такой эффект.
Допустим, ты хочешь поверх текста отобразить модальное полупрозрачное черное окно с каким-то сообщением. Само собой у тебя нет никаких слоев - ты примешиваешь немного черного к цвету фона "нижнего" текста, примешиваешь немного черного к цвету самого "нижнего" текста и выводишь текст с этими цветами, в один реальный слой. Но выглядеть это будет действительно как полупрозрачная темная пелена поверх, при условии, что терминал способен отображать true-color (большинство уже могут).

Но в любом случае, в любой позиции у тебя всегда находится один единственный символ. На скрине в новости в одном и том же знакоместе их два - один с нижнего слоя, второй с верхнего.

Ответить | Правка | Наверх | Cообщить модератору

74. "Выпуск консольной среды разработки LazyVim 5"  +/
Сообщение от Госпидя (?), 18-Июл-23, 21:23 
>а скрине в новости в одном и том же знакоместе их два - один с нижнего слоя, второй с верхнего.

Видимо,зрение подводит. Не вижу. Можно пример, где искать?

Ответить | Правка | Наверх | Cообщить модератору

Архив | Удалить

Рекомендовать для помещения в FAQ | Индекс форумов | Темы | Пред. тема | След. тема




Партнёры:
PostgresPro
Inferno Solutions
Hosting by Hoster.ru
Хостинг:

Закладки на сайте
Проследить за страницей
Created 1996-2024 by Maxim Chirkov
Добавить, Поддержать, Вебмастеру